Gaining Competitive Advantage in the SaaS Business Landscape

In the rapidly evolving SaaS business landscape, gaining a competitive advantage is crucial for success. Let’s delve into strategies and tools that can propel your SaaS business forward.

Understanding Competitive Advantage in SaaS Business

Competitive advantage in the SaaS realm involves offering unique value that distinguishes your business from others. This advantage can be derived from innovation, cost leadership, customer service, or a combination of these elements.

Innovative Product Offerings:

SaaS companies like Slack have gained a competitive edge by continuously innovating their collaboration tools. Staying ahead in features and functionality keeps users engaged and attracts new customers.

Cost-Effective Solutions:

Trello has established a competitive advantage by providing a user-friendly project management solution at an affordable price. Cost-effective offerings can be a powerful differentiator in attracting a broad user base.

Exceptional Customer Service:

Zendesk sets itself apart with exceptional customer support tools. Providing reliable and responsive customer service builds trust, fostering long-term relationships and customer loyalty.

Global Reach and Localization:

SaaS businesses like Zoom have gained a competitive edge by offering global solutions with localization features. Catering to diverse markets enhances the platform’s appeal and usability.

Scalability and Integration:

Salesforce has excelled in offering scalable CRM solutions that seamlessly integrate with various business processes. Scalability and integration capabilities provide businesses with adaptable and comprehensive solutions.

Conclusion

In the dynamic world of SaaS, achieving a competitive advantage requires a multifaceted approach. Innovate continuously, offer cost-effective solutions, prioritize customer service, expand globally, and ensure scalability and integration capabilities to stay ahead of the curve.
